Home |
Search |
Today's Posts |
#1
Posted to microsoft.public.excel.programming
|
|||
|
|||
How to insert RUNNING page numbering THROUGHOUT all the worksheets
Could someone help me with this one please?
I received a file with many worksheets and a macro which will print out only selected worksheets. The request was to insert page numbers at the bottom of each page/worksheet to be printed out so that users could browse/leaf through the printed pages by numbers. The problem is, regular option of inserting page numbers does not serve the purpose of distinguishing between the pages because pagination restarts for each worksheet at 1. And inserting tab names into the footer apparently is not what the user wants either. Is there a way to do this? Would much appreciate help with this one! The presentation is in 50 minutes... Sub ACpackage() ' ' ACpackage Macro ' Macro recorded 10/23/2003 by yvonne_behan ' ' Keyboard Shortcut: Ctrl+Shift+Y ' Columns("E:E").ColumnWidth = 29.14 Range("E11").Select ActiveCell.Offset(2, 0).Range("A1").Select ActiveWindow.ScrollWorkbookTabs Sheets:=11 ActiveWindow.ScrollWorkbookTabs Sheets:=1 ActiveWindow.ScrollWorkbookTabs Sheets:=1 Sheets("Discrete Op margin vs budget").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-6 ActiveWindow.ScrollWorkbookTabs Sheets:=1 Sheets("Q Discrete vs Budget").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-2 ActiveWindow.ScrollWorkbookTabs Sheets:=1 Sheets("Discrete Q vs Budget").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=6 ActiveWindow.ScrollWorkbookTabs Sheets:=1 ActiveWindow.ScrollWorkbookTabs Sheets:=1 ActiveWindow.ScrollWorkbookTabs Sheets:=1 Sheets("Op margin vs budget").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 Sheets("Q Summary vs Budget").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 Sheets("Q actual vs budget").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=11 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 Sheets("Discr Q Op margin vs prior yr").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-6 Sheets("Q Discrete Summary ").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-5 Sheets("Discrete Q vs prior yr").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=8 ActiveWindow.ScrollWorkbookTabs Sheets:=1 Sheets("Op margin vs prior yr").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-4 ActiveWindow.ScrollWorkbookTabs Sheets:=1 ActiveWindow.ScrollWorkbookTabs Sheets:=1 ActiveWindow.ScrollWorkbookTabs Sheets:=1 Sheets("Q Summary ytd").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-1 Sheets("Q actual vs prior yr").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True End Sub |
#2
Posted to microsoft.public.excel.programming
|
|||
|
|||
How to insert RUNNING page numbering THROUGHOUT all the worksheets
If you select all the sheets in the order you want them printed (grouped
should appear at the top) and each sheet has Footers for page numbers, then you should get sequential page numbers across all printed pages. -- Regards, Tom Ogilvy "Nat Maxwell" wrote in message ... Could someone help me with this one please? I received a file with many worksheets and a macro which will print out only selected worksheets. The request was to insert page numbers at the bottom of each page/worksheet to be printed out so that users could browse/leaf through the printed pages by numbers. The problem is, regular option of inserting page numbers does not serve the purpose of distinguishing between the pages because pagination restarts for each worksheet at 1. And inserting tab names into the footer apparently is not what the user wants either. Is there a way to do this? Would much appreciate help with this one! The presentation is in 50 minutes... Sub ACpackage() ' ' ACpackage Macro ' Macro recorded 10/23/2003 by yvonne_behan ' ' Keyboard Shortcut: Ctrl+Shift+Y ' Columns("E:E").ColumnWidth = 29.14 Range("E11").Select ActiveCell.Offset(2, 0).Range("A1").Select ActiveWindow.ScrollWorkbookTabs Sheets:=11 ActiveWindow.ScrollWorkbookTabs Sheets:=1 ActiveWindow.ScrollWorkbookTabs Sheets:=1 Sheets("Discrete Op margin vs budget").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-6 ActiveWindow.ScrollWorkbookTabs Sheets:=1 Sheets("Q Discrete vs Budget").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-2 ActiveWindow.ScrollWorkbookTabs Sheets:=1 Sheets("Discrete Q vs Budget").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=6 ActiveWindow.ScrollWorkbookTabs Sheets:=1 ActiveWindow.ScrollWorkbookTabs Sheets:=1 ActiveWindow.ScrollWorkbookTabs Sheets:=1 Sheets("Op margin vs budget").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 Sheets("Q Summary vs Budget").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 Sheets("Q actual vs budget").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=11 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 Sheets("Discr Q Op margin vs prior yr").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-6 Sheets("Q Discrete Summary ").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-5 Sheets("Discrete Q vs prior yr").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=8 ActiveWindow.ScrollWorkbookTabs Sheets:=1 Sheets("Op margin vs prior yr").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-4 ActiveWindow.ScrollWorkbookTabs Sheets:=1 ActiveWindow.ScrollWorkbookTabs Sheets:=1 ActiveWindow.ScrollWorkbookTabs Sheets:=1 Sheets("Q Summary ytd").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-1 Sheets("Q actual vs prior yr").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True End Sub |
#3
Posted to microsoft.public.excel.programming
|
|||
|
|||
How to insert RUNNING page numbering THROUGHOUT all the worksh
Tom,
Thank you very much for the tip! However, when I recorded a new macro selecting the pages and then inserting the page numbers in the Footer for the selected sheets, the selected sheets did print out - with numbers, but otherwise completely blank! What am I doing wrong? "Tom Ogilvy" wrote: If you select all the sheets in the order you want them printed (grouped should appear at the top) and each sheet has Footers for page numbers, then you should get sequential page numbers across all printed pages. -- Regards, Tom Ogilvy "Nat Maxwell" wrote in message ... Could someone help me with this one please? I received a file with many worksheets and a macro which will print out only selected worksheets. The request was to insert page numbers at the bottom of each page/worksheet to be printed out so that users could browse/leaf through the printed pages by numbers. The problem is, regular option of inserting page numbers does not serve the purpose of distinguishing between the pages because pagination restarts for each worksheet at 1. And inserting tab names into the footer apparently is not what the user wants either. Is there a way to do this? Would much appreciate help with this one! The presentation is in 50 minutes... Sub ACpackage() ' ' ACpackage Macro ' Macro recorded 10/23/2003 by yvonne_behan ' ' Keyboard Shortcut: Ctrl+Shift+Y ' Columns("E:E").ColumnWidth = 29.14 Range("E11").Select ActiveCell.Offset(2, 0).Range("A1").Select ActiveWindow.ScrollWorkbookTabs Sheets:=11 ActiveWindow.ScrollWorkbookTabs Sheets:=1 ActiveWindow.ScrollWorkbookTabs Sheets:=1 Sheets("Discrete Op margin vs budget").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-6 ActiveWindow.ScrollWorkbookTabs Sheets:=1 Sheets("Q Discrete vs Budget").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-2 ActiveWindow.ScrollWorkbookTabs Sheets:=1 Sheets("Discrete Q vs Budget").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=6 ActiveWindow.ScrollWorkbookTabs Sheets:=1 ActiveWindow.ScrollWorkbookTabs Sheets:=1 ActiveWindow.ScrollWorkbookTabs Sheets:=1 Sheets("Op margin vs budget").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 Sheets("Q Summary vs Budget").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 Sheets("Q actual vs budget").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=11 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 Sheets("Discr Q Op margin vs prior yr").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-6 Sheets("Q Discrete Summary ").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-5 Sheets("Discrete Q vs prior yr").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=8 ActiveWindow.ScrollWorkbookTabs Sheets:=1 Sheets("Op margin vs prior yr").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-1 ActiveWindow.ScrollWorkbookTabs Sheets:=-4 ActiveWindow.ScrollWorkbookTabs Sheets:=1 ActiveWindow.ScrollWorkbookTabs Sheets:=1 ActiveWindow.ScrollWorkbookTabs Sheets:=1 Sheets("Q Summary ytd").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True ActiveWindow.ScrollWorkbookTabs Sheets:=-1 Sheets("Q actual vs prior yr").Select 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True End Sub |
Reply |
Thread Tools | Search this Thread |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
Insert automatic page numbering into a cell, not a header or foote | Excel Discussion (Misc queries) | |||
Page Numbering in Consecutive Worksheets | Excel Discussion (Misc queries) | |||
Page numbering - grouped worksheets | Excel Discussion (Misc queries) | |||
how to insert page numbering in an excel cell | Excel Discussion (Misc queries) | |||
Auto page numbering for several worksheets | Excel Worksheet Functions |